Definitions:

Oxygen Saturation

A measure of the amount of oxygen-bound to hemoglobin in the blood, reflecting how well oxygen is being distributed throughout the body.

Apical Pulse

The pulse taken with a stethoscope at the apex of the heart, providing information about the heart's rate and rhythm.

Diaphragm

A large, dome-shaped muscle located at the base of the lungs and thoracic cavity that plays a crucial role in the respiratory process by assisting in inhalation and exhalation.

Stethoscope

A medical instrument used for listening to sounds produced within the body, such as the heart and lungs.
